So: Hanna played in 22 games, scoring one goal and handing out eight assists. He scored his lone goal of the season against Augsburg on February 24. He chipped in a season high of two assists in two different contests. The first versus Johnson and Wales on December 30 and the second against Lake Forest College on January 13. Fy: Hanna played in 21 games with seven goals and seven assists – good for third on the team. He scored two goals and one assist in Hamline’s 4-4 tie with St. Olaf on Feb. 11. He tallied goals in three straight games against UW-Eau Claire (Nov. 11), UW-Stevens Point (Nov. 12), and Augsburg (Nov. 18). In high school, Hanna was on the state runner-up Roseville High School hockey team as a junior. He was an all-conference player in the Suburban East Conference during his senior season. Hanna is a management major. He is the son of George and Lori Hanna. |
